Understanding the Basics of Drop Ceiling Light Covers

Drop ceiling light covers are an essential component in modern interior design, enhancing both functionality and aesthetics in commercial and residential spaces. These covers serve to diffuse light, provide visual appeal, and often contribute to energy efficiency in a space. Understanding their role is crucial for anyone involved in lighting design, architecture, or interior decoration.

Typically, drop ceiling light covers consist of materials that scatter light in a soft, diffused manner. This avoids harsh shadows and glare, creating a more inviting atmosphere. They can come in various shapes, sizes, and styles, making it simple to find options that fit different design philosophies, from contemporary to classic.

Different Types of Drop Ceiling Light Covers

When it comes to the types of drop ceiling light covers, the options are diverse. Common types include acrylic covers, glass covers, and fabric panels, each offering distinct advantages and visual effects. Acrylic covers are popular for their durability and lightweight nature, while glass covers often provide elegance and are available in a variety of textures and finishes.

Fabric panels are particularly useful for creating a softer look and can also contribute to sound absorption, making them especially valuable in environments where noise reduction is a priority. Additionally, there are options that combine materials to achieve specialized lighting effects, such as integrative LED options that can change colors or adjust brightness.

Material Selection for Light Covers

Material selection can significantly influence the performance of drop ceiling light covers. Many manufacturers opt for polycarbonate or acrylic materials, as these are lightweight yet robust, allowing for easier installation without compromising structural integrity. Additionally, these materials have excellent optical properties, enhancing the light diffusion that is critical for a pleasant lighting environment.

In some instances, glass may be chosen for its superior aesthetic qualities, offering a high-end appearance that can elevate the overall design of a room. Engineers must also consider sustainability during the material selection process, leading to a growing trend of sourcing recycled or eco-friendly materials to construct these light covers.

Manufacturing Techniques and Processes

Manufacturing techniques for drop ceiling light covers have evolved with advancements in technology. Techniques such as injection molding, laser cutting, and CNC machining are commonly employed to create precise and intricate designs that meet modern aesthetic demands. Each technique brings its own benefits, allowing manufacturers to produce light covers that are consistent in quality and finish.

Quality control is vital during the manufacturing stage to ensure that every piece meets stringent safety and durability standards. Automating certain processes can lead to efficiency and cost-effectiveness, although traditional craftsmanship may still play a role in creating custom pieces that require a personal touch.

Ensuring Durability and Safety of Light Covers

Durability is a key aspect of the light cover development process. Manufacturers conduct tests to ensure that covers can withstand various environmental factors, such as humidity, temperature fluctuations, and impact. Rigorous testing for fire resistance is also crucial, especially in commercial installations.

Safety standards must be meticulously followed to prevent any hazards associated with lighting fixtures. Compliance with both local and international regulations ensures that consumers are provided with safe products that will not cause electrical failures or other dangerous situations.

Performance Testing of Drop Ceiling Light Covers

Performance testing extends beyond safety; it encompasses how well light covers distribute and diffuse light. Evaluators conduct tests to measure factors such as light output, efficiency, and glare reduction.
